Nanocellulose is a term referring to nano structured cellulose. This may be either cellulose nanocrystal CNC or NCC cellulose nanofibers CNF also called nanofibrillated cellulose NFC or bacterial nanocellulose which refers to nano structured cellulose produced by bacteria.. An ESP uses a high voltage electrostatic field to separate dust fume or mist from a gas stream. The precipitator consists of vertical parallel plates collecting plates/electrodes forming gas passages 12 to 16 in. 30.5 to 40.6 cm apart.
